Trinidad, Co vs Huambo Climate & Distance Between

Angola flag
  • The distance between Trinidad, Co, Usa and Huambo, Angola is approximately 13,490 km or 8,383 mi.
  • To reach Trinidad, Co in this distance one would set out from Huambo bearing 305.7°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Trinidad, Co bearing 262.3° or W .
  • Trinidad, Co has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Huambo has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b).
  • Trinidad, Co is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ome whereas Huambo is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 8 °C (14.5°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 17.3 °C (31.1°F) more in Trinidad, Co.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1010 mm (39.8 in) less which is equivalent to 1010 l/m² (24.79 US gal/ft²) or 10,100,000 l/ha (1,079,757 US gal/ac) less. About 2/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 18.9° lower in Trinidad, Co than in Huambo.
